RTL Invests in Stefan Raab: €90 Million for Raab Entertainment

A New Chapter for the German Media Landscape

Stefan Raab, one of Germany's most successful entertainers, has secured a major investment from RTL, a leading European media company. The €90 million investment will be used to establish Raab Entertainment, a new production company that will develop and produce a range of content for RTL's platforms.

The deal is a significant development for the German media landscape. Raab, who has been a fixture on German television for decades, is known for his innovative and often controversial shows. His new venture is expected to shake up the market and provide viewers with fresh and exciting content.

Stefan Raab's Impact on German Media

Stefan Raab has been a major force in German media for over two decades. His shows, including "TV total" and "Schlag den Raab," have consistently drawn large audiences and generated significant buzz. Raab is known for his unique blend of comedy, music, and social commentary.

Raab's new venture, Raab Entertainment, is expected to continue his tradition of pushing the boundaries of German television. The company will have a broad remit, with the potential to produce everything from comedy and entertainment shows to documentaries and current affairs programs.
